BACON RANCH PASTA SALAD

Ingredients
- 1 (16 oz) box elbow noodles
- 1 (1 oz) package hidden valley ranch dip seasoning mix
- 1 (16 oz) container sour cream
- 1/3 cup mayo
- 1 (16 oz) block cheddar cheese (sharp or mild), cubed
- 1 (10 oz) bag frozen peas, thawed
- 8 strips bacon, cooked and crumbled
- salt and pepper, to taste

Preparation
Step 1
Boil the noodles according to package directions. Drain and rinse with cold water, stir so they don't stick. Let cool while you prep the rest.
Mix the ranch seasoning, sour cream and mayo together.
Place noodles in a large bowl. Mix together with ranch mixture.
Toss in cheese, peas and bacon. Add salt and pepper to taste.
Serve immediately or store in an airtight container until ready to serve. Know that the pasta might suck up some of the sauce over time, so you can add a little more sour cream and mayo if needed
